What is BS IEC 62746101 - Systems interface between customer energy management system and the power management system about?  

BS IEC 62746 is a series on systems interface between customer energy management system and the power management system is the portion of the system used to connect one system to other systems. BS IEC 62746101 specifies a minimal data model and services for demand response (DR), pricing, and distributed energy resource (DER) communications. BS IEC 62746101 can be leveraged to manage customer energy resources, including load, generation, and storage, via signals provided by grid and/or market operators. These resources can be identified and managed as individual resources with specific capabilities, or as virtual resources with an aggregated set of capabilities. 

BS IEC 62746101 specifies how to implement a two-way signaling system to facilitate information exchange between electricity service providers, aggregators, and end users. The DR signalling system is described in terms of servers (virtual top nodes or VTNs), which publish information to automated clients (virtual end nodes, or VENs), which in turn subscribe to the information. BS IEC 62746101 provides application-level service communication that can be used to incentivise a response from a customer-owned DER. Price and DR signals over the internet allow indirect control of customer-owned devices that otherwise would not be available.

Why should you use BS IEC 62746101 - Systems interface between customer energy management system and the power management system 

Development of the demand response (DR) market has resulted in a transition from manual DR to Open automated demand response in automated DR programs. DR is defined as an action taken to reduce electricity demand in response to price, monetary incentives, or utility directives so as to maintain reliable electric service or avoid high electricity prices. BS IEC 62746101 is developed to support common auto-DR programs and energy policy objectives to move toward dynamic markets to improve the economics and reliability of the electricity grid. The recent developments have expanded the use of BS IEC 62746101 to meet diverse market needs, such as ancillary services, dynamic prices, intermittent renewable resources, supplement grid-scale storage, electric vehicles, and load as generation.  

BS IEC 62746101 is a communications data model, along with transport and security mechanisms, which facilitate information exchange between two endpoints, the electricity service provider or DR program operator, and a customer-side resource. It is not a protocol that specifies "bit-structures" as some communications protocols do, but instead relies upon existing open standards such as Extensible Markup Language (XML) and internet protocol (IP) as the framework for exchanging DR signals.
